MARADMIN 434/17

Marine Security Guard Screening Team Visit

This MARADMIN announces the Marine Corps Embassy Security Group (MCESG) Marine Security Guard (MSG) Screening Team visit schedule to major Marine Corps installations from August through October 2017. The team will provide informational briefs about opportunities for Marines interested in serving as Marine Security Guards and Detachment Commanders. Attendance is highly encouraged for interested Marines and Command Leadership.

1.  The purpose of this MarAdmin is to announce the Marine Corps Embassy Security Group (MCESG) Marine Security Guard (MSG) Screening Team visit schedule.<br>
2.  Overview.  MSG Screening Team will visit major Marine Corps installations and provide informational briefs in order to update Commanders and Marines on opportunities as Marine Security Guards and Detachment Commanders.<br>
3.  Attendance of the briefs is highly encouraged for Marines interested in MSG duty and Command Leadership.<br>
4.  The MSG Screening Team schedule is as follows:<br>

5.  Screenings.  All Phase II screenings are now completed electronically by the applicant.  MSG Screening Team will not conduct Phase II screenings during these briefs.<br>
